SHUTTING DOWN YOUR PRESSURE
WASHER

1.

If you have siphoned chemicals or cleaners, you
must siphon clean water through chemical hose to
flush chemical injector.

2. Continue to siphon clean water through hose and

pump for at least one minute before turning off
engine.

NOTE

Failure to siphon clean water through chemical
hose and pump after siphoning chemicals or
cleaners can cause damage to pump.

3.

Move throttle control to STOP position to stop
engine.

4. Turn engine switch to OFF position.

6.

Turn off water supply.

Never turn water supply off while pressure
washer engine is running or damage to
pump will result.

DO NOT let hoses come in contact with
very hot engine muffler during or immedi-
ately after use of your pressure washer.
Damage to hoses from contact with hot
engine surfaces will NOT be covered by
warranty.

7. Pull trigger on spray gun to relieve any water

pressure in hose or spray gun.

8. Disconnect water supply hose from pump.

9. Coil high pressure hose and store in gun/hose

holder.

10. Place spray gun in gun/hose holder.

11. Place chemical hose in gun/hose holder.
